    If you have the resources, it would be definitely worth your while to have a session with a pilates instructor. I did pilates with a video, and then had a private session and the difference is unbelievable. So much of pilates is specific technique, and even one time with a trainer will increase your results (and recuce the chance of injury).

    There's a great book called "The Pilates Body", but that only covers matwork.
